## Summary

Atlassian's Teamwork Lab ran a two-day experiment with about 123 talent acquisition employees, alternating an 'AI Play' day (use AI for everything) with an 'AI Pause' day (no AI tools). Findings showed AI use has become habitual—82% felt an urge to reach for AI when told not to—and that priority work felt 44% easier and less stressful on the Play day, though 44% flagged a verification cost from checking AI output. The biggest gain came after teams compared notes: 89% reported a clearer shared understanding of when to use AI, and 92% felt more confident about when not to use it. The experiment ran on June 9-10, 2026 using tools like Rovo, Dia, and Gemini within defined guardrails.

## Questions this post answers

### What percentage of workers felt an urge to use AI when told to avoid it for a day?

82% of participants in Atlassian's Teamwork Lab experiment felt the urge to 'just ask AI' during a day when they were instructed not to use any AI tools. Additionally, 47% found tasks uncomfortably hard without AI, and 46% felt their non-AI skills had gotten rusty.

### Does using AI at work all day actually reduce stress and make tasks easier?

Yes, in a controlled 'AI Play' day experiment by Atlassian's Teamwork Lab, participants reported priority work felt 44% easier and stress was 22% lower compared to a no-AI day. However, 44% of reflections also flagged a verification cost from having to check and fix AI-generated output.

### Does taking a break from AI tools improve a team's judgment about when to use it?

Yes, after Atlassian's Teamwork Lab ran a paired AI Play day and AI Pause day with about 123 talent acquisition staff, 89% of participants said their team gained a clearer shared understanding of when to use AI once they compared notes, and 92% left more confident about when not to use it.
